Job Description

What is the opportunity?

As an Investment and Retirement Planning (IRP) Associate, you provide direct client and sales support to the Financial Planners, Investment and Retirement Planning, to enable them to focus on planning, advice activities and acquisition of new clients. You contribute to a differentiated client experience by providing value added support and problem resolution. In this role, you collaborate with partners across the organization to identify and meet client needs and goals and expand the network of your team. As a member of the Financial Planning, Investment and Retirement Planning Team, you bring innovative ideas to grow market share and enrich the success of the team.

What will you do?

- Enable Financial Planners, Investment and Retirement Planning, by assisting with preparations for client meetings, and supporting the fulfilment of simple investment solutions and referrals to appropriate partners
- Maintain a superior level of client experience and service with all clients whether they visit our branches or contact us by phone/email
- Provide support to client requests, act as a point of contact for client concerns, and ensure accuracy of documentation with follow-ups, as required
- Leverage routines to ensure efficient and effective completion of client tasks, identifying areas for improvement to realize efficiencies
- Maximize opportunities to effectively identify client needs, make referrals, acquire new investment clients and assets, and track and review progress against the teams’ annual plan
- Exercise due diligence in following all policies and procedures, and identity/correct areas of operational risk
- Support Financial Planners, Investment and Retirement Planning, with administrative activities and proactive client contact

What do you need to succeed?

Must-have

- Mutual Funds accreditation (e.g., Investment Funds in Canada, or the Canadian Securities Course)
- Previous experience in investments
- Demonstrated success working in a fast paced environment with the ability to manage competing priorities, as well as multi-tasking and problem-solving skills
- IT literacy including the Microsoft Office suite of products, and digital knowledge
- Excellent communication skills including the ability interact with partners effectively in person, via email and on the phone
- Flexibility, eagerness to learn, strong personal ethics, and a hunger for success
- Ability to work both independently and in a team environment, demonstrating strong collaboration skills

Nice-to-have

- Proven track record of building rapport and developing client relationships
- Experience in proactive retail sales
